    Rigorous methodology standards help produce more credible and useful information, which can lead to improved healthcare decision making and patient outcomes. To continue developing and refining these standards, PCORI is seeking public comments on a comprehensive update to its Methodology Standards for patient-centered comparative clinical effectiveness research (CER). The draft update of the Methodology Standards is now more concise, focused, comprehensible, actionable and adaptable. Additionally, the draft adds several Standards that fill gaps and reflect advances in scientific practice for patient-centered CER, including Standards in five new areas:

    ·       Artificial intelligence

    ·       Patient-centered burdens and economic outcomes

    ·       Health communications

    ·       Hybrid effectiveness-implementation studies

    ·       Real-world data
